Abstract
A series of Ca x Co 1-x TiO 3 has been prepared through the ceramic method as polycrystalline powders with x = 0, 0.01, 0.025, 0.05, and 0.1. The structure of resulting materials was refined from a powder X-ray diffraction using the Rietvield method showing the perovskitetype structure isostructural with CaTiO 3 . The morphology and particle size of Ca x were studied using SEM/EDX that showed a particle size of around 3.5 nm with nonhomogenous particle sphere shapes. The materials’ electronic structure was studied by using UV/Vis spectroscopy method, which showed that the prepared Ca x Co 1-x having good response in the visible region with the band gap energy (E g ) of around 2.2 eV, which is highly potent as visible light photocatalysts. The adsorption capacity and adsorption equilibrium constant of the oxides to the methylene blue were also studied. The adsorption process in Ca x Co 1-x TiO 3 materials follows the Langmuir adsorption type as a consequence of homogenous pore structures.
